What Is Voice Recognition in VoIP Authentication?
Voice recognition, also known as voice authentication, is a biometric security method that verifies a user’s identity based on their voice. Instead of entering a password or code, users authenticate themselves by speaking.
In VoIP systems, voice recognition can be used to confirm the identity of employees accessing call platforms or customers interacting with automated systems. Because each person’s voice has distinct physical and behavioural characteristics, it can serve as a unique identifier.
How Voice Recognition Technology Works
Voice recognition systems analyse speech by breaking it down into frequencies and patterns. These patterns are used to create a digital voice profile that represents the unique qualities of an individual’s voice.
Two main factors are typically analysed. The first is physiological characteristics such as pitch, tone, and vocal tract shape. The second is behavioural characteristics, including accent, rhythm, and speech habits. Together, these elements form a vocal signature that can be matched during authentication. Machine learning algorithms continuously refine these profiles, improving accuracy over time as more voice samples are processed.
Why Voice Recognition Is Changing VoIP Security
Traditional authentication methods rely heavily on knowledge-based credentials such as passwords. These can be forgotten, reused, or stolen through phishing and other attacks. Voice recognition removes many of these weaknesses by requiring a real-time interaction from the user.
Because voice authentication is tied to physical and behavioural traits, it is harder to replicate at scale. This makes it particularly effective for VoIP systems, where security breaches can lead to fraud, unauthorised access, or data exposure. Voice recognition also reduces reliance on manual verification processes, helping businesses streamline secure access without slowing down communication.

Understanding the Security Limitations of Voice Recognition
While voice recognition offers clear benefits, it is not without limitations. Like other biometric methods, voice data must be stored securely. If voice data is compromised, it cannot be changed in the same way a password can.
Voice recognition can also be affected by background noise or changes in a person’s voice due to illness or environment. In addition, advances in voice modulation and deepfake technology mean that voice authentication should not be used as a single layer of security.
The Role of Liveness Detection in VoIP Authentication
To address spoofing risks, many voice recognition systems use liveness detection. This technology is designed to verify that the voice input is coming from a real person rather than a recording or synthetic source.
Liveness detection may involve analysing speech patterns, detecting inconsistencies, or prompting users to speak dynamically generated phrases. This makes it significantly harder for attackers to use prerecorded audio or artificial voices to bypass authentication.
Voice Recognition as Part of Multi-Factor Authentication
Voice recognition is most effective when used alongside other authentication methods. As part of a multi-factor authentication approach, it adds an additional layer of security without increasing complexity for users.
In VoIP systems, this could involve combining voice authentication with device verification or contextual checks. This layered approach helps businesses strengthen security while maintaining a smooth user experience.
